FOREIGN TRADE BALANCE FOR 3QS 2001 WAS NEGATIVE

Bulgaria’s foreign trade balance for the first three quarters of 2001 is negative, the National Statistics Institute announced on November 28. It amounts to USD 1,1 BLN or BGN 2,4 BLN.

BULGARIA WILL EXTRADITE POLITICAL CRIMINALS

Bulgaria will extradite political criminals, the Parliament decided on November 28. In this way Bulgaria withdraws its reservation towards the European Conventionion on Fight against Terrorism, which the Parliament approved with an act.
